Output 75f6072cc31cbdb81a59dc8f85fce1b1fcc7dfe7191397451057e86c26d4784b:5

value
17184628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d000f3942ebf71c129f3cbe173388164c0023c OP_EQUAL
address
3QeUi3YwQ4FC2mJESHty8uffnLtR78WFLx
transaction
75f6072cc31cbdb81a59dc8f85fce1b1fcc7dfe7191397451057e86c26d4784b
spent
true